SIGNUM
Witold GIERSZ
This film animates the cave paintings of Lascaux, which were painted more than 15,000 years ago and are said to be one of the oldest examples of painting in human history. Produced with classical animation techniques instead of CG technology, the stone and rock of Lascaux become the canvas, which is painted using only natural pigments from clay and burnt coal.
(13 min. 54 sec.)
